Opsera, the Continuous Orchestration platform for DevOps, today announced its enterprise-wide SaaS DevOps capabilities to manage and modernize software releases. It also announced a new study commissioned from Vernon Keenan, senior industry analyst at Salesforcedevops.net. The research affirms the need for a single, enterprise-wide SaaS DevOps platform with annual SaaS spending reported as $125 billion in 2021.

For fast, secure and flexible delivery of all SaaS apps enterprises need (i.e. Salesforce, Snowflake, Apigee, Adobe Experience Manager, Boomi, SAP, Informatica, Snaplogic etc.), Opsera takes the brute force out of SaaS application releases with no coding required. With Opsera, IT organizations can deliver flawless and secure SaaS releases up to 80% faster while saving hundreds of developer hours, operating seamlessly across all major cloud environments. Opsera also offers the broadest and deepest integrations with SaaS apps on the market, with its multi-cloud SaaS architecture that is extensible and can easily integrate with any SaaS not already in the ecosystem.

“The increased pace of SaaS and the public cloud replacing on-premises solutions will have a global impact on IT operations,” said Vernon Keenan, senior industry analyst at SalesforceDevops.net and author of the study. “As organizations add more critical SaaS applications to their inventories, the need for a cohesive SaaS management strategy, or SaaS DevOps, will grow dramatically in the next five years. With today’s announcement, Opsera is well positioned to help enterprises to streamline their SaaS DevOps and help improve their agility, velocity, security posture and visibility.”

Key findings from Keenan’s report that support the need for a single, enterprise-wide SaaS DevOps platform include:

  • SaaS revenue will continue to grow at a 25% annual rate and will reach $279 billion in 2024.
  • 35 new SaaS companies have entered the public market since 2018, indicating growth is partly fueled by SaaS application expansion.
  • The skill with which an organization manages multiple SaaS systems impacts organizational agility, velocity, security, quality and time to market.
  • Operational SaaS systems need to be managed with a SaaS DevOps platform to ensure proper governance.
